New freeze dryer and much more…

Bosch Packaging Technology is presenting its newly developed freeze dryer at ACHEMA 2018, along with much more.

The new lyophilisation system, developed at the company’s Austrian subsidiary Schoeller-Bleckmann Medizintechnik (SBM), can be used to stabilise thermolabile and delicate active ingredients, like oncological medications, vaccines or antibodies.

“Short time-to-market, high quality and cost efficiency are key for pharmaceutical manufacturers. Our new freeze dryer is not only energy efficient, but also offers short cycle times together with reliable product quality in large batches,” explains Annabel Madero, product manager at SBM. “During the development of the system, we attached particular importance to optimum space design to make processing and cleaning times as effective as possible. At the same time, energy efficiency was also a high priority.”

The shelves in the system were produced using laser welding technology, ensuring a controlled, automated and reproducible manufacturing process, essential for consistent and reliable product quality. Moreover, by using thinner sheets, the weight of the shelves has been significantly reduced compared to alternative production processes. Thanks to this weight reduction, less mass has to be cooled and heated, which has a positive effect on energy consumption.

Another advantage of the system is the homogenous temperature distribution in the shelves. The internal channeling and flow velocity were optimised on the especially developed test bed to ensure consistent heat exchange.

The new freeze dryer is designed so that customers can use different container sizes and formats.

Validated fluid path solutions to reduce risk

The group product compliance manager at Watson-Marlow Fluid Technology Group, Sade Mokuolu, PhD, will deliver a presentation today (13 June) focusing on how to reduce risk in the product development process through the use of validated fluid path solutions.

Taking place at 4 pm in Hall CMF ‘Harmonie 1’ as part of the Process analytical technology - Bio-chemical processes II event, Mokuolu will detail how to qualify single-use (SU) assemblies consisting of tubing, connectors, gaskets and clamps into custom end-to-end fluid paths simplifying compliance with the latest industry regulations and GMP requirements.

“There is intense debate on extractables between suppliers and end-users of SU components,” she remarks. “Knowledge of extractables profiles can aid risk assessment strategies considerably and profiles can be used to understand whether there are components of potential concern. My presentation provides an essential forum for learning and discussion on an important topic that impacts on users’ ability to meet stringent regulatory compliance.”

Additionally, the presentation will highlight the methodology and the range of analytical techniques used to provide an extractables profile for fluid contact SU components.

Packaging solutions for pharma and healthcare

Schubert-Pharma will be presenting a cross-section of its packaging solutions for the pharmaceutical and healthcare industries during the 2018 ACHEMA event.

For the first time, the expert audience will be able to see the latest generation of the Flowmodul flow-wrapping unit in action, packing BFS ampoules into flowpacks at the exhibition.The Flowmodul unit has a fully automatic carrier change with replaceable cassettes for other formats. The entire forming shoulder is changed when the format changes. This guarantees safety when changing films and reliable reproducibility of the flowpack geometry
